摘 要:采用田间裂区试验研究不同钾肥用量对烤烟-油菜轮作体系中作物产量、钾素吸收量以及钾肥利用率和后效的影响。结果表明:烤烟季产量随着钾肥施用量的增加呈现先增加后平衡的趋势,以K450处理的烤烟产量最高,达到2 067.64 kg/hm^2,比不施钾处理显著增产261.07 kg/hm^2,与K375处理产量差异不显著。与油菜季不施钾处理相比,油菜当季施钾(K_2O)75 kg/hm^2增加油菜干物质量1 223.58~1 468.78 kg/hm^2,其中油菜籽增产244.84~345.85 kg/hm^2,钾素吸收量增加5.2%~8.4%,以K375处理最高;烤烟季钾肥当季利用率22.27%~29.08%,残留利用率为10.52%~12.63%,累积利用率为32.79%~40.09%,烤烟季残留在土壤中钾肥的后效与钾肥用量显著正相关。在烤烟-油菜轮作系统中,推荐烤烟季施钾肥K_2O 375 kg/hm^2,油菜季充分考虑烤烟季钾肥后效的基础上少施钾(K_2O)16.92~21.90 kg/hm^2,烤烟、油菜增产效果好。A split field experiment was carried out to study the effects of different K fertilizer application rates on crop yield, K uptake, K recovery efficiency and residual efficiency under annual flue-cured tobacco - rapeseed rotation. Tile resuhs showed that with the increase of the amount of potassium fertilizer, the yield of flue-cured tobacco showed a trend of increasing firstly and then being steady, and the highest yield of flue-cured tobacco was occurred at K450, which was 2 067.64 kg/hm2 , and it was 261.07 kg/hm2more than that with no potassium treatment, and there was no significant difference with K375 treat- ment. Compared with the treatment of no potassium fertilizer in rape season, the content of rape dry matter was increased by 1 223.58 - 1 468.78 kg/hm2 , the rape yield 244. 84 - 345.85 kg/hm2and potassium element absorption quantity increased by 5.2% -8.4% when the season was applied with KzO 75 kg/hm2potassium, and it was the highest with K37s treatment. The utilization rate of potassium fertilizer was 22. 27% - 29.08% , the residue utilization rate was 10.52% - 12.63% , and the cumulative utilization rate was 32. 79% -40. 09%. The residual efficiency and potassium fertilizer applied amount was signifi- cantly positive related. In the flue-cured tobacco - rapeseed rotation system, the optimal application of potassium fertilizer was K20 375 kg/hm2at flue-cured tobacco, and 16. 92 -21.90 kg/hm2 less at rape season.
